目录
一、安装JDK
文章中已提供了jdk的安装包,有兴趣的可以下载下来。
rpm -ivh jdk-8u401-linux-x64.rpm
二、安装kafka_2.12-3.6.1
1. 下载kafka
https://kafka.apache.org/downloads

上传到/usr/local/目录,并进行解压
tar -zxvf kafka_2.12-3.6.1.tgz
2. 启动zookeeper
Kafka依赖于ZooKeeper,所以您需要先启动一个ZooKeeper服务器。如果没有安装,您可以使用随Kafka一起打包的便捷脚本来获取一个快速但是比较粗糙的单节点ZooKeeper实例。
zookeeper配置是 config目录下的zookeeper.properties,默认端口 2181
cd kafka_2.12-3.6.1
cd config/
vim /usr/local/kafka_2.12-3.6.1/config/zookeeper.properties
- 启动命令:nohup /data/kafka_2.12-3.6.1/bin/zookeeper-server-start.sh /data/kafka_2.12-3.6.1/config/zookeeper.properties &,
- 启动后可后台运行zookeeper
-
nohup /usr/local/kafka_2.12-3.6.1/bin/zookeeper-server-start.sh /usr/local/kafka_2.12-3.6.1/config/zookeeper.properties & - 命令:ps -ef | grep zookeeper 查看zookeeper是否启动成功
-
#查看进程 ps -ef | grep zookeeper #查看端口 lsof -i:2181 netstat -antp | grep 2181 -
3. 启动kafka

本文详细介绍了如何在Linux系统上安装JDK和kafka_2.12-3.6.1版本,包括ZooKeeper的配置和启动,创建Topic,以及生产者和消费者的基本操作,最后展示了如何查看kafka的消费数据。


被折叠的 条评论
为什么被折叠?



